Double D Challenge: Add a Bow


Hello friends!  Double D has a challenge for you today that is bound to inspire some pretty cards -- put a bow on it!




I knew I wanted to use my pretty SSS Double Loop Bow, and might as well use the SSS Country Basket Bouquet which I bought at the same time.  The brown basket was a spare already made up, so I commenced to filling it with flowers.  So much fun!  As it happens, I had two spare Chickadees from the SSS Chickadee Gathering 3D embossing folder with dies, so I colored them as well.  Too dark on the wings and tail feathers, oops, but there's always a next time.  I think they look very comfortable tucked into the flowers!





The background was embossed with the Chickadee Gathering folder and brushed with ink.  Just enough of it shows to add texture and to help the card appear a lot more dimensional than it actually is.  As I made this card near Mother's Day I was thinking of my mom who passed years ago, and I may never mail it.  I still have the card I made while thinking of her on last year's Mother's Day.  I wish I'd started a card tradition years ago... a special collection just for Mom.  It's not too late to start.




Lastly, I added some tiny SSS gold star embellishments, and a sentiment from The Ton.  Further details are in the recipe below my signature.

Stamps:  The Ton Easy Expressions w/dies  Paper:  Hammermill Premium 100 lb white, brown scraps for basket  Ink:  Memento Tuxedo Black and Versamark for sentiment, Distress Oxide Shabby Shutters for leafy background, SU Close to Cocoa to shade basket  Coloring:  Copics  Other:  SSS Country Basket Bouquet and Double Loop Bow, SSS Chickadee Gathering 3D embossing folder with dies, Ranger Princess Gold embossing powder for sentiment, SSS gold star embellishments, Scotch brand foam mounting tape to pop up basket
